Friday 11 March 2016 (1117) – Stagecoach acquired the Norfolk Green (Go West Travel) business in December 2013. Unusually the identity was retained although a new livery of silver and green was adopted applied in the corporate style. The fleetname as carried by Alexander bodied Dennis Trident 17741 (LY52 ZDZ), new in December 2002 to Stagecoach East London (TA651).

Friday 11 March 2016 (1133) – First Eastern Counties 33811 (YX63 LJJ) arrives in King's Lynn bus station when working the 1005 Peterborough to Norwich service X1. FEC withdrew all its services (except for the X1) from the King's Lynn area some time ago. The garage was retained as the home for 15 dedicated Alexander Dennis (ADL) Enviro400s to operate the service. (As I write these are 33803-33817 new in September 2013). The end to end service has a running time of around 3 hours 10 minutes (give or take) and, to qualify for UK domestic driving rules, is segmented (with through running). Friday 11 March 2016 (1104) – The metal passenger barriers in King's Lynn bus station have silhouettes of the town’s 17th century Customs House and of Captain George Vancouver, the Naval Officer born in King’s Lynn who explored of the North American Pacific region in the late 18th century and after whom the Canadian city is named.
Stagecoach (Go West Travel) buses beyond both of which had been former Norfolk Green vehicles, a company acquired by Stagecoach in 2013. 25126 (YJ57 EHX), an Optare Tempo X1200 that had been new to Ambassador Travel in September 2007. Later passing to Norfolk Green. Named Claude Freestone, a World War One veteran who established the 421 Squadron King's Lynn Air Training Corps. The Optare Solo behind is 47911 (YJ10 EYA) new in March 2010 that wears the 'Coasthopper' livery.
